Abstract(in English) | Characteristics of a wireless power transfer system depend on characteristics of coils. Resonant coil is used for wireless power transfer in the case of magnetic resonant coupling type. Resonant capacitor used for resonating with coil has problem of withstand voltage. High voltage is applied to resonant capacitor because of high Q coil, and can cause breakdown accident. Capacitor-less wireless power transfer can prevent this accident. In case of wireless power transfer for electric vehicles, 85 kHz is used as resonant frequency. In this paper, design method of self-resonant open end coil which resonate at 85 kHz is proposed. Characteristics of the proposed coil is verified by experiment. |
